package import_saved_objects
import (
"context"
"github.com/google/uuid"
"github.com/hashicorp/terraform-plugin-framework/diag"
"github.com/hashicorp/terraform-plugin-framework/path"
"github.com/hashicorp/terraform-plugin-framework/resource"
"github.com/hashicorp/terraform-plugin-framework/tfsdk"
"github.com/hashicorp/terraform-plugin-framework/types"
"github.com/mitchellh/mapstructure"
)
func (r *Resource) Create(ctx context.Context, request resource.CreateRequest, response *resource.CreateResponse) {
r.importObjects(ctx, request.Plan, &response.State, &response.Diagnostics)
}
func (r *Resource) importObjects(ctx context.Context, plan tfsdk.Plan, state *tfsdk.State, diags *diag.Diagnostics) {
if !resourceReady(r, diags) {
return
}
var model modelV0
diags.Append(plan.Get(ctx, &model)...)
if diags.HasError() {
return
}
kibanaClient, err := r.client.GetKibanaClient()
if err != nil {
diags.AddError("unable to get kibana client", err.Error())
return
}
resp, err := kibanaClient.KibanaSavedObject.Import([]byte(model.FileContents.ValueString()), model.Overwrite.ValueBool(), model.SpaceID.ValueString())
if err != nil {
diags.AddError("failed to import saved objects", err.Error())
return
}
var respModel responseModel
decoder, err := mapstructure.NewDecoder(&mapstructure.DecoderConfig{
Result: &respModel,
TagName: "json",
})
if err != nil {
diags.AddError("failed to create model decoder", err.Error())
return
}
err = decoder.Decode(resp)
if err != nil {
diags.AddError("failed to decode response", err.Error())
return
}
if model.ID.IsUnknown() {
model.ID = types.StringValue(uuid.NewString())
}
diags.Append(state.Set(ctx, model)...)
diags.Append(state.SetAttribute(ctx, path.Root("success"), respModel.Success)...)
diags.Append(state.SetAttribute(ctx, path.Root("success_count"), respModel.SuccessCount)...)
diags.Append(state.SetAttribute(ctx, path.Root("errors"), respModel.Errors)...)
diags.Append(state.SetAttribute(ctx, path.Root("success_results"), respModel.SuccessResults)...)
if diags.HasError() {
return
}
if !respModel.Success && !model.IgnoreImportErrors.ValueBool() {
diags.AddError("not all objects were imported successfully", "see errors attribute for more details")
}
}
type responseModel struct {
Success bool `json:"success"`
SuccessCount int `json:"successCount"`
Errors []importError `json:"errors"`
SuccessResults []importSuccess `json:"successResults"`
}
type importSuccess struct {
ID string `tfsdk:"id" json:"id"`
Type string `tfsdk:"type" json:"type"`
DestinationID string `tfsdk:"destination_id" json:"destinationId"`
Meta importMeta `tfsdk:"meta" json:"meta"`
}
type importError struct {
ID string `json:"id"`
Type string `json:"type"`
Title string `json:"title"`
Error importErrorType `json:"error"`
Meta importMeta `json:"meta"`
}
type importErrorType struct {
Type string `json:"type"`
}
type importMeta struct {
Icon string `tfsdk:"icon" json:"icon"`
Title string `tfsdk:"title" json:"title"`
}
